Boston
Mrs. C. P. Sumner

Dear Madam,

I have communicated
your request to have your lot
taken care of for the present year;
Mr. Wm H. Spooner Jr., the Gardener,
will take charge of the same
for ($3) three dollars. I was
requested by the lady who called
yesterday to return this infor-
mation.

Very truly yours

A.J. Coolidge
Sec.y

Boston
Geo. Wm Bond Esq Treasr

Dear Sir,

At the meeting of the Trustees of Mount
Auburn , the following votes were
passed;-

"That the Committee on Grounds be au-
thorized to raise the upper part of the
Lawn
one & a half feet higher than
it has already been raised, and
at an expense not exceeding $500.-"

That the Committee on Grounds
be authorized to complete the Receiving
Tomb
now in progress, or a part
thereof, as they think proper,
at an expense not exceeding three
thousand five hundred dollars.
($3,500).-

That the Treasurer be authorized
to pay to Mr Spooner the amt of said Spooner's
note to Jona. Mann, amtg. to $250 and interest, being
one of the votes secured by the mortgage of the Greenhouse
now owned by the Trustees, upon the said note being deliver
[?} the Treas- canceled." [?]
